The tach going to zero is a good clue that the problem is electrical. Problem could be the ignition switch of the hall sensor on the distributor.

Doubt it is water across so many fill-ups tho. > > On Sat, Dec 14, 2024 at 11:17 p.m., Richard Koerner<rjkinpb@sbcglobal.net> wrote: Most probable issue is clogged outlet from Fuel Tank. Oh yes, it will eventually happen. Most often seen at higher elevations or hot ambient temperatures, but summertime is just right. This is a very common problem, after 40 years. There is no cure, but is a cheap fix to replace gas tank. You will need to do it sooner or later anyhow. Of course at same time, replace the crossover tube, and every gasket and hose in the general vicinity. Dennis was very instrumental on pointing out this problem area, and he was exactly correct.
